Some of the processes taught by the discussion above may be performed with program code such as machine-executable instructions which cause a machine (such as a processor disposed on a semiconductor chip, or an ???interpreter??? (e.g., a Java virtual machine) that converts abstract program code into processor-specific program code) to perform certain functions.